A SEAFRONT paddling pool could get a new lease of life after becoming silted up with mud.

The sea water pool on Brightlingsea’s Western Promenade is more than 30 years old.

Tendring Council is looking at how much it would cost to restore the popular facility.

Brightlingsea councillor Alan Goggin said the pool provided a safe place for young children to play and was enjoyed by families, but he admitted the mud was causing problems.

“The restoration of this site has been looked at in the past, but it is a case of identifying the funding,” he said.
